CAUTION
Do not overestimate the anti−lock brake system:
Although the anti−lock brake system assists in
providing vehicle control, it is still important to drive
with all due care and maintain a moderate speed and
safe distance from the vehicle in front of you, because
there are limits to the vehicle stability and effectiveness
of steering wheel operation even with the anti−lock
brake system on.
If tire grip performance exceeds its capability, or if
hydroplaning occurs during high speed driving in the
rain, the anti−lock brake system does not provide
vehicle control.
Anti−lock brake system is not designed to shorten the
stopping distance: Always drive at a moderate speed
and maintain a safe distance from the vehicle in front of
you. Compared with vehicles without an anti−lock
brake system, your vehicle may require a longer
stopping distance in the following cases:
Driving on rough, gravel or snow−covered roads.
Driving with tire chains installed.
Driving over the steps such as the joints on the road.
Driving on roads where the road surface is pitted or
has other differences in surface height.
Install all 4 tires of specified size at appropriate
pressure: The anti−lock brake system detects vehicle
speeds using the speed sensors for respective wheels’
turning speeds. The use of tires other than specified
may fail to detect the accurate turning speed resulting
in a longer stopping distance.

Replacing tires and wheels
As you might have difficulty in locating a flat or deflated
tire, a tire pressure warning system should be installed on
the tires of this vehicle.
When replacing the wheels, be sure to install tire pressure
sensors on the wheels.
There are 3 ways to set up the tire pressure sensors:
a. Remove the sensor from the old wheel and install it to the
new wheel.
b. Keep the same wheel with tire pressure sensor and replace
the tire alone.
c. Use a new wheel and sensor.
You have to register an ID code for a new sensor. Up to 2
sets of codes can be registered. As one ID for the originally
installed sensor is registered at “MAIN” of the selector
switch, use the “2nd” position to register an ID for the new
sensor.
You do not need to re−register the ID code for any other
replacements. For the use of the originally installed tires,
put the selector switch at “MAIN” and for the use of tires set
purchased later, put the switch at “2nd”. For the sensor
selector switch, see page 442.

CAUTION
Do not rely solely on the pre−collision system to
avoid accidents. Your safe and attentive driving
practices are still the best way to avoid accidents and
you are always responsible for the operation of the
vehicle and the safety of your passengers. When
driving, always pay attention to the surrounding
conditions and the course you are driving.
The pre−collision sensor’s collision detection
performance is limited. The sensor is able to detect
a forward object within 10 degrees on either left or
right side. If it is out of the range, or if there is no or
weak millimeter wave reflection, the sensor could not
detect the object and the system does not work
properly.
Even if the pre−collision system is operative in an
unavoidable collision, unless the seat belts are worn
and the brake pedal is depressed, the pre−collision
seat belts and pre−collision brake assist system will
not work.
